| Symptom | What to do (free) | |---------|-------------------| | Camera LED turns on randomly | Open Task Manager → End unknown processes → Run netstat -an in CMD (look for suspicious external IPs) | | Webcam settings open by themselves | Boot in Safe Mode → If problem stops, it’s likely malware | | Strange files in %AppData% or ~/Library/ | Use free tool (Microsoft) to check startup entries | | Your friends report video calls from you when you weren’t online | Change passwords immediately → Run Windows Defender Offline Scan | webcamjackers free
Both major operating systems allow you to completely cut off software access to your camera. : Open Settings (Win + I). Go to Privacy & Security > Camera .
